A tank circuit in a radio transmitter is a series RCL circuit connected to an antenna. The antenna broadcasts radio signals at the resonant frequency of the tank circuit. Suppose that a certain tank circuit in a shortwave radio transmitter has a fixed capacitance of 1.1 x 10-11 F and a variable inductance. If the antenna is intended to broadcast radio signals ranging in frequency from 3.0 MHz to 9.6 MHz, find the (a) minimum and (b) maximum inductance of the tank circuit.
